Output 85e44e6bfcb70192d18e4aee76dcebe225abf1969fda658f235097aed9383a96:0

value
32482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f1029ee7bd4eb981b3250d53bdab854874bb0ca OP_EQUAL
address
3DGs6zAVmDbDHGhgPdqBNK618kxVjLz9rC
transaction
85e44e6bfcb70192d18e4aee76dcebe225abf1969fda658f235097aed9383a96
confirmations
154148
spent
true